Defective Medical Products
In Texas, when a medical device fails, the consequences are life-altering. Whether it’s a design flaw in a hip implant, a manufacturing error in a pacemaker, or a failure to warn about surgical mesh risks, manufacturers must be held accountable.
Birth Injuries
Medical negligence during pregnancy or delivery can lead to lifelong consequences for a child and family. We advocate for families affected by birth injuries, seeking compensation for medical care, long-term support, and related damages.

Frequently Asked Questions
Medical malpractice occurs when a healthcare provider fails to meet standard care and causes injury. Common examples include misdiagnosis, surgical errors, or medication mistakes.
Time limits vary by case and state law. Contacting an attorney promptly ensures you don’t miss important filing deadlines.
Yes, you must demonstrate that a healthcare provider’s actions directly caused your injury. Our team helps collect the necessary evidence.
Many medical malpractice attorneys work on a contingency basis. This means you typically pay only if your case is successful.
Yes, family members or legal representatives can file claims for injured or deceased patients. We guide you through the legal process.
Compensation may include medical expenses, lost income, pain and suffering, and long-term care costs. Our attorneys work to maximize your recovery.
